block: Use RawDisk in factory, remove old wrappers
Update open_raw to construct RawDisk instead of choosing between RawFileDisk, RawFileDiskSync and RawFileDiskAio. The backend decision is now made inside RawDisk::create_async_io. Remove the DiskFile wrapper structs from raw_sync.rs, raw_async.rs and raw_async_aio.rs. Only the AsyncIo worker structs remain in those files. Reduce their module visibility to pub(crate).
